A former law clerk at the Supreme Court of Canada to the present Chief Justice of Canada, Craig Dennis has been a partner at Sugden, McFee & Roos since 2002. He has a broadly based commercial litigation practice with specialized expertise in shareholder disputes, professional negligence, contaminated sites, product liability, real estate litigation and protection of commercial information.

Craig acts for a wide variety of both domestic and foreign clients and appears frequently before Courts at all levels. Where possible, he seeks to address and resolve disputes through arbitration and mediation.

Craig is prominently mentioned in a March 2011 editorial by Chambers & Partners, an independent legal ranking organization, as a key member of our firm's commerical litigation practice. Sugden McFee & Roos in turn is ranked in the same editorial as one of British Columbia's leading dispute resolution firms.

An author and speaker for Continuing Legal Education, Craig Dennis has published a number of papers on a variety of topics including the admissibility of scientific evidence and privilege.

Representative Matters

The following are examples of some recent cases that Craig has been involved in:

  • Represented the respondent in an appeal to the Supreme Court of Canada by a professional regulatory body on a matter involving the constitutional division of powers between the federal and provincial governments
  • Counsel for a foreign tobacco company in the first Canadian Attorney General's suit against the tobacco industry for the recovery of government-funded health care expenditures
  • Counsel for a large U.S. based multi-national franchisor in a dispute over several British Columbia franchises with claims including misrepresentation and breach of contract
  • Represented a one-time major shareholder, officer and director of a private company in proceedings under the Company Act alleging oppression and breach of duty
  • Represented several investors in claims against their investment advisor and a large brokerage for mismanagement of their investments
  • Represented a management employee in a large industrial operation in a defamation suit against a trade union in a matter involving an article that appeared in a union newspaper
  • Acted for a large national professional firm in a matter involving allegations of professional negligence
  • Counsel for a federal government agency concerning a matter involving a contaminated site on the Fraser River in a cost recovery action under the BC Waste Management Act
  • Counsel for a disabled First Nations member in a suit against a First Nation and the federal government relating to entitlement to treaty benefits and whether the relevant treaty offends the Canadian Charter of Rights and Freedoms
  • Appeared in BC and Ontario courts on behalf of local denominational school in proceedings relating to the liquidation of a religious order
